Vietnam Airlines JSC will sign an initial agreement to buy about 50 Boeing 737 Max jets in a deal valued at $10B, Bloomberg’s Nguyen Dieu Tu Uyen and Julie Johnsson report, citing people familiar with the matter. The financially challenged airline plans to sign a memorandum of understanding during President Joe Biden’s visit to Vietnam, the people said.
